T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to the field of wheel hub oil seal, especially to a high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al. BACKGROUND

[0002] The high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al plays a vital role in the wheel hub system of modern vehicles such as cars, trucks, etc. Their main function is to prevent the leakage of lubricating oil or grease inside the wheel hub, which is crucial for maintaining the effective operation of the wheel hub bearing and other related components. During vehicle driving, the wheel hub rotates at high speed, which causes the internal lubricating oil to have a tendency to leak outward under the action of centrifugal force and pressure. To address this challenge, the high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al is designed to closely fit the gap between the shaft and the wheel hub shell, thereby forming a solid and effective sealing barrier. This design not only prevents the leakage of lubricating oil, ensuring that the wheel hub always has enough lubricant to support normal mechanical operation, but also effectively blocks the intrusion of dust, moisture, and sand from the external environment, especially in off-road vehicles or vehicles that often drive on rough roads.

[0003] However, the support structure of traditional high pressure wheel hub oil seals is simple in design, usually using traditional rectangular cross-section supports. This structure has low bending strength and is prone to deformation under the radial load generated by high-speed rotation of the wheel hub. When the support structure deforms, it can damage the overall structural stability of the oil seal, leading to a decline in sealing performance. In some high-speed industrial equipment, the support structure cannot effectively disperse the load, and the oil seal may be damaged within a short period of time, reducing the service life and reliability of the oil seal.

[0004] Therefore, it is necessary to provide a new high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al to solve the above technical problems. SUMMARY

[0005] To solve the above technical problems, the utility model provides a high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al.

[0006] The high pressure wheel hub framework oil seal provided by the utility model comprises an outer framework body, an inner support assembly, and a main sealing lip. The outer framework body has a support groove inside for placing the inner support assembly. The inner support assembly is staggered inside the support groove. One side of the outer framework body is integrally fixedly connected with the main sealing lip.

[0007] The inner support assembly comprises longitudinal supports and transverse supports. The longitudinal supports and the transverse supports are staggered in a wave-shaped ring inside the support groove. The outer surfaces of the longitudinal supports and the transverse supports are in close contact with the inner side walls of the support groove.

[0008] Preferably, the vertical cross-sections of the longitudinal support and the transverse support are arranged in an "I" shape, and multiple buffer grooves are equally spaced on both sides of the longitudinal support and the transverse support that are in contact with the support groove.

[0009] Preferably, a dustproof component is fixedly provided on one side of the outer frame, and the dustproof component and the main sealing lip are located on the same side surface of the outer frame.

[0010] Preferably, the dustproof component includes a dustproof lip, and the dustproof lip and the side adjacent to the outer frame are integrally fixedly connected.

[0011] Preferably, the dustproof component further includes a fastening spring, and a placement groove is provided inside the main sealing lip. The fastening spring is sleeved inside the placement groove, and the outer surface of the fastening spring is in contact with the inner sidewall of the placement groove.

[0012] Preferably, a sealing cavity is formed on the side surface of the exoskeleton adjacent to the main sealing lip.

[0013] Compared with related technologies, the high-pressure wheel hub skeleton oil seal provided by this utility model has the following advantages:

[0014] Beneficial effects:

[0015] The outer skeleton provides stable support and positioning for the oil seal, ensuring the overall structural stability. In the internal support assembly, the longitudinal and transverse support members are arranged in a wave-like staggered pattern, while the cross-sections are arranged in an "I" shape within the support groove. This significantly improves the bending strength compared to traditional rectangular cross-sections, effectively dispersing the radial load generated by the hub rotation and preventing oil seal deformation. The buffer grooves on its surface can absorb 15%-20% of the mechanical vibration energy, ensuring the oil seal operates normally under high pressure and vibration environments, providing a stable foundation for the main sealing lip and dustproof components. The main sealing lip, with its material properties and special lip design, effectively seals the lubricating oil inside the hub, preventing leakage. The dustproof components, through the dustproof lip and fastening spring, form a protective barrier to prevent external impurities from entering the hub. All components work together to enable the hub to operate normally under complex conditions such as high pressure, high speed, and wide temperature range, effectively improving the hub's service life and reliability. [0026] It should be noted that the inner support assembly 2 is composed of longitudinal support members 21 and transverse support members 22, which are interwoven, and their vertical cross-sections are arranged in an "I" shape. This unique structural design greatly improves the bending strength of the support members, increasing it by 30% compared to the traditional rectangular cross-section. During the rotation of the wheel hub, radial loads are generated, and the longitudinal and transverse support members 22 can effectively distribute these loads, preventing the oil seal from deforming due to uneven stress. In addition, multiple buffer grooves 23 equidistantly opened on both sides of the support members can absorb 15%-20% of the mechanical vibration energy during wheel hub operation.

[0027] A dustproof component 4 is fixedly provided on one side of the outer frame 1. The dustproof component 4 and the main sealing lip 3 are located on the same side surface of the outer frame 1.

[0028] The dustproof component 4 includes a dustproof lip 41, which is integrally and fixedly connected to the side of the outer frame 1 adjacent to it.

[0029] The dustproof component 4 also includes a fastening spring 42. The main sealing lip 3 has a placement groove 43 inside. The fastening spring 42 is sleeved inside the placement groove 43, and the outer surface of the fastening spring 42 is in contact with the inner wall of the placement groove 43.

[0030] The working principle provided by this utility model is as follows:

[0031] During actual operation of the wheel hub, the outer frame 1 provides stable support and positioning for the entire oil seal. The inner support component 2, through its unique wave-shaped interlaced structure and buffering function, ensures that the oil seal does not deform under high pressure and vibration environments, providing a stable working foundation for the main sealing lip 3 and the dustproof component 4. The main sealing lip 3 utilizes its material properties and special lip design to effectively seal the lubricating oil inside the wheel hub, preventing leakage. The dustproof component 4 forms a protective barrier outside the oil seal, preventing external impurities from entering the wheel hub. The various components work together to ensure the normal operation of the wheel hub under complex conditions such as high pressure, high speed, and wide temperature range, improving the service life and reliability of the wheel hub.
